READING CORNER

Do you wonder how statistics lies?

Statistics lies in presence of ignorance. By definition, ignorance means lack of knowledge, understanding, or information about something. Statistics lies when a person presenting statistical data lacks knowledge, understanding, or information about statistical-methodological techniques which enable one to analyse data in scientifically objective way.
